The European Securities and Markets Authority, ESMA, has published the Final Report on the ...
The European Securities and Markets Authority, ESMA, has published the Final Report on the Opinion on the trading venue perimeter, providing guidance on when certain systems and facilities qualify as multilateral and therefore should seek authorisation as a trading venue. Following a consultation (eventid=14271), the opinion elaborates on the MiFID II definition of multilateral systems and provides guidance on how to understand its constituent ...

The European Securities and Markets Authority, ESMA, has published a Memorandum of Underst ...
The European Securities and Markets Authority, ESMA, has published a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) concluded between itself and the UK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) as regards EU Critical Benchmarks. Therein, the regulators agree to create appropriate mechanism for the efficient exchange of information in relation to EU critical benchmarks and non-critical benchmarks provided by administrators of EU critical benchmarks supervised by ESMA. The European Securities and Markets Authority, ESMA, has published a press statement to an ...
The European Securities and Markets Authority, ESMA, has published a press statement to announce the availability of the quarterly liquidity assessment for bonds. The quarterly liquidity assessment for bonds is based on „the daily average trading activity (trades and notional amount) and the percentage of days traded per quarter“ reported by trading venues.
